But the arts mean more to Indianapolis than that – much more.

In Indianapolis, the arts mean:

  • A Safer City… through low- and no-cost community outreach programming that impacts the lives of 1.6 million students each year by helping them develop positive self-esteem and self-expression
  • A Stronger Economy… by contributing $468 million in economic activity, 15,000 full-time jobs and $52 million in state and local taxes annually
  • A Vibrant Community… through 7 million visits to diverse performances, exhibitions, and programs – more than the combined total of all professional sports attendance in central Indiana
